NoWhiners Posted February 17, 2018 #2 Share Posted February 17, 2018 Hard to know exactly what you would like, but I just checked hotwire and they have lots of reasonably priced hotels for your 1 night stay on International drive. This where we usually stay and it is pretty close to Downtown Disney and the outlets.Also lots of places to eat right there. Hotwire will give you an idea of places and show them on a map. You can read the hotel descriptions, see where they are then make the best decision for your family. You can book thru hotwire (pay upfront for the "hot deals' which don't tell you the hotel until you book or just book thru their regular side. You could also check out Kissimee which is closer but I don't like it as much. There are other areas you can check as well. Having a car will help a lot. JohninDC Posted February 17, 2018 #3 Share Posted February 17, 2018 I would avoid International Drive hotels - too busy and too much traffic for me. Lake Buena Vista is just north of WDW and offers many hotels in all price ranges plus lots of dining options. Corby114 Posted February 17, 2018 #5 Share Posted February 17, 2018 Comfort Inn on Palm Parkway in Lake Buena Vista is a nice hotel in a nice area. There are plenty of stores, restaurants, and bars to keep everyone busy. It’s also very close to Disney Springs. The hotel first opened in 1988 and has changed ownerships a few times but my family likes it and it’s always reasonablely priced.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
